## Artifact Signing — Inventory Reconciliation Job

The nightly reconciliation job for Stockline now signs its output manifests before upload. Unsigned manifests are rejected by the Ledgerbox ingest as of build 412. Two mismatches last week traced to a stale key on the runner pool; rotated Tuesday. Action for sync: confirm all runners pull the current key at job start. The active signing key for the reconciliation pipeline is as follows.

signing key of yafop-taguf = bky3_Kre

RUNBOOK 4.2 — Leased Laptop Returns. Coordinator: verify each Ostrel-leased laptop against the return manifest, confirm data-wipe certificates are enclosed, and seal totes with numbered ties. Record tie numbers before the Greyfield Couriers driver departs. No partial loads are permitted on this route. The driver's hand-over instruction appears immediately below.

drop instructions, hahip-badug: the quenox ralath courier leaves the kaseth fraiel rusiel tameth belys istdor ralion giliel ledger at gate 7830 under passcode 165413

Step 4: Push the nightly export to the Brindlewood partner SFTP drop. Heads up — their server rejects anything not signed with our current deploy key, so don't skip verification. If a partner calls about missing files, check the drop logs first. The key you'll need to verify against is pasted below.

deploy key for kagup-bawig: bky9_ZMq28eTw9